I've had Progressive boat insurance for about 6 years. First claim was for when my Hawk was swamped in a storm and totaled. They paid off the loan and then about a month later sent me a check for $3500 for the reels I lost in the rod compartment full of sand.
Two years ago my Bumble Bee got up on a T-post and put a tear in the bottom of the boat. The estimate for repair was $2500 so they ended up putting a gator hull on it for the cost of the repair.

IN both cases they were very easy to work with and I am happy to continue my policy with them forever George Soros or not.

Originally Posted by Tiltman
Originally Posted by big mike
I won't use them. They are a top five Liberal company that George Soros owns.



I never knew that , Is that an actual fact?


Progressive is a publicly traded company with a $45B market cap. Soros invested in them through a hedge fund along with several other hedge funds. He made large donations to liberal causes which were the same that one of the early Progressive founders also invested in. I think his name was Pete Lewis. Known to be pretty liberal. Lewis passed several years ago. Soros is the same age as Warren Buffet and isn’t running Progressive.
